Electrical & Instrumentation (E&I) Engineer Contract: Initial 6 months (Outside IR35) Project: Gas Engine Power Generation We're looking for an electrically biased E&I Engineer to support a gas engine power generation project, integrating generation technology into an existing high-voltage (HV) electrical system. You'll also support wider on-site E&I works, providing day-to-day engineering input across design, installation support and operational activities. Key responsibilities Produce and support detailed E&I design integrating power generation equipment into existing HV electrical networks Provide engineering support for gas engine systems design and installation (interfaces, controls, instrumentation, protection) Deliver/support Power Management Systems (PMS) design and installation/integration Support the design of G99 and other grid-compliant systems, ensuring compliance is designed-in and documented Assist with general site E&I project work: operational support, troubleshooting, design changes and improvement works Required experience Proven experience in detailed design integrating power generation technology into existing HV systems Experience with gas engine systems (design and/or installation) Experience with Power Management Systems (design/installation/integration) Practical knowledge of G99 and grid compliance requirements Broad E&I knowledge, with an electrical bias preferred Desirable Experience working in a live/operational industrial environment Commissioning / implementation support alongside design delivery To apply, send your CV and availability and we'll share full project details and next steps
